| Features:
| • | GUND designed teddy bear exclusively for Summer Infant | | • | 3 modes (mommy's womb sounds, 3 lullabies and 2 nature sounds) | | • | Auto shut off after 15 minutes |

| Editorial Reviews:
Product Description Exclusive soft Gund teddy bear
Ultra plush fabrics
Plays mother's womb sounds, 3 lullabies, 2 nature sounds
Automatically shuts off after 5 minutes
Hook and loop fastening strap attaches bear to crib to soothe baby to sleep
Volume control
On/off button

Get Lots of Batteries October 13, 2009 SWPDX (Portland, Oregon United States) 1 out of 1 found this review helpful
This bear works really well for our 2 month old son. He falls asleep more quickly when we play the womb noise and the music and nature sounds are pleasant for other times. I also like that it automatically shuts off after a certain time but I am not sure how much of a battery saver it is. I use duracell batteries with this and it seems that after a week or so, they are dead. We use the bear maybe 3 times a day but a week still seems a bit short lived. I wonder if a white noise machine that plugs in might work just as well...
6+ mos later, this is a cute crib decoration but I wouldn't buy it again August 3, 2009 moss dog (Arizona) 1 out of 1 found this review helpful
Having had this bear for almost 7 mos now, I can say that while it's still cute and soft etc, we almost never use the noise machine part because it's on a timer that runs out way too fast. Instead, we use a Dex noise machine for white noise. I still like this bear, but it's really just a crib decoration for us. Wouldn't buy it if I had it to do over again. Looking forward to when our son is older and we can just pull the sound maker and turn this into a toy for him; it'll get a lot more use that way.
